WebWhat is permitted development? Permitted development is designed to allow homeowners to carry out certain projects, such as small-scale extensions, without having to apply for planning permission. Bear in mind that the permitted development rights which apply to many common projects for houses do not apply to flats, maisonettes or other buildings.
